fill-pdf-forms.php

      
<!DOCTYPE html> <html lang="en"> <head> <meta charset="UTF-8"> <title>PDF Fill PDF Form Results</title> </head> <body> <?php // Get submitted form data $apiKey = $_POST["apiKey"]; // The authentication key (API Key). Get your own by registering at https://app.pdf.co/documentation/api // Prepare URL for HTML to PDF API call $url = "https://api.pdf.co/v1/pdf/edit/add"; // Prepare requests params // See documentation: https://apidocs.pdf.co $parameters = array(); // Direct URL of source PDF file. $parameters["url"] = "bytescout-com.s3-us-west-2.amazonaws.com/files/demo-files/cloud-api/pdf-form/f1040.pdf"; // Name of resulting file $parameters["name"] = "f1040-form-filled"; // If large input document, process in async mode by passing true $parameters["async"] = false; // Field Strings $parameters["fieldsString"] = "1;topmostSubform[0].Page1[0].f1_02[0];John A. Doe|1;topmostSubform[0].Page1[0].FilingStatus[0].c1_01[1];true|1;topmostSubform[0].Page1[0].YourSocial_ReadOrderControl[0].f1_04[0];123456789"; // Create Json payload $data = json_encode($parameters); // Create request $curl = curl_init(); curl_setopt($curl, CURLOPT_HTTPHEADER, array("x-api-key: " . $apiKey, "Content-type: application/json")); curl_setopt($curl, CURLOPT_URL, $url); curl_setopt($curl, CURLOPT_POST, true); curl_setopt($curl, CURLOPT_RETURNTRANSFER, 1); curl_setopt($curl, CURLOPT_POSTFIELDS, $data); // Execute request $result = curl_exec($curl); if (curl_errno($curl) == 0) { $status_code = curl_getinfo($curl, CURLINFO_HTTP_CODE); if ($status_code == 200) { $json = json_decode($result, true); if ($json["error"] == false) { $resultFileUrl = $json["url"]; // Display link to the file with conversion results echo "<div><h2>Result:</h2><a href='" . $resultFileUrl . "' target='_blank'>" . $resultFileUrl . "</a></div>"; } else { // Display service reported error echo "<p>Error: " . $json["message"] . "</p>"; } } else { // Display request error echo "<p>Status code: " . $status_code . "</p>"; echo "<p>" . $result . "</p>"; } } else { // Display CURL error echo "Error: " . curl_error($curl); } // Cleanup curl_close($curl); ?> </body> </html>
